解析Flex组件中Label组件的用法

你对Flex组件中Label组件的用法是否了解,这里和大家分享一下,Flex组件中Label组件是一个单行和不可编辑文本标签,支持HTML标记。

从网站建设到定制行业解决方案,为提供网站建设、网站制作服务体系,各种行业企业客户提供网站建设解决方案,助力业务快速发展。创新互联公司将不断加快创新步伐,提供优质的建站服务。

Flex组件之Label

Label组件是一个单行和不可编辑文本标签,支持HTML标记。

创建方法:

 
 
 
  1.  

◆Flex组件中如果要在标签内容中包含HTML特殊标记,需要使用转换字串

如要在标签中显示<符号必须使用

 
 
 
  1.  

如果觉得这样的写法太麻烦,可以使用CDATA标记

 
 
 
  1. 1. 
  2.  
  3. 2.,  
  4.  
  5. 3.andamp,&.]]> 
  6.  
  7. 4. 
  8.  
  9. 5. 
  10.  

 ◆更加灵活的方式仍然是使用脚本方式

 
 
 
  1. 1. 
  2.  
  3. 2.
  4.  
  5. 3.functioninitText(){  
  6.  
  7. 4.myLabel.text='Thisstringcontainsalessthan,<,greaterthan,>,  
  8.  
  9. 5.andamp,&.'  
  10.  
  11. 6.}  
  12.  
  13. 7.]]> 
  14.  
  15. 8. 
  16.  
  17. 9. 
  18.  

 ◆Flex组件中Label支持HTML语法的标签属性设置的时候仍然要转换,如

另外的写法是

 
 
 
  1. 1. 
  2.  
  3. 2.这是一个支持粗体显示的HTML标签]]> 
  4.  
  5. 3. 
  6.  
  7. 4. 
  8.  

 ◆要注意的是使用子标记和使用htmlText属性是等效的。

使用脚本方式

 
 
 
  1. 1. 
  2.  
  3. 2.
  4.  
  5. 3.functioninitText(){  
  6.  
  7. 4.myLabel.htmlText='这是一个支持粗体显示的HTML标签';  
  8.  
  9. 5.}  
  10.  
  11. 6.]]> 
  12.  
  13. 7. 
  14.  
  15. 8. 
  16.  

 ◆目前支持的HTML标记有:

 
 
 
  1. 1.支持href和target属性  
  2.  
  3. 2. 
  4.  
  5. 3.
     
  6.  
  7. 4.

    支持align属性  

  8.  
  9. 5.支持sizecolorface  
  10.  
  11. 6. 
  12.  
  13. 7.
  14.  
  15.  
  16. 8.只支持class属性,用来定义样式  
  17.  
  18. 9. 
  19.  

文章题目:解析Flex组件中Label组件的用法
网站路径:http://www.gawzjz.com/qtweb/news27/164577.html

网站建设、网络推广公司-创新互联,是专注品牌与效果的网站制作,网络营销seo公司;服务项目有等

广告

声明:本网站发布的内容(图片、视频和文字)以用户投稿、用户转载内容为主,如果涉及侵权请尽快告知,我们将会在第一时间删除。文章观点不代表本网站立场,如需处理请联系客服。电话:028-86922220;邮箱:631063699@qq.com。内容未经允许不得转载,或转载时需注明来源: 创新互联